The university usually has an acceptance rate of around 56%. This implies that out of 100 candidates, 56 are conceded. Further, the SAT scores of the admitted students lie in the range of 950-1180. It is to be noted that the ACT scores of the admitted students lie in the range of 18-24, while the average GPA scores hover around 3.30. Greenville University follows a simple application and admission process involving a total of 4 steps that are as follows: Step 1: Submitting the application A candidate is first required to apply to the university as part of the admission procedure at Greenville University. Interested candidates can either apply online or by calling the university at (618) 664-2800. Alternatively, they can also directly visit the university's admissions office at 315 E. College Ave, Greenville, Illinois 62246. They can contact the Greenville University admissions office by phone as well. Step 2: Acceptance by GU After an applicant has submitted their form and deposited the enrollment fee, they would be required to submit certain documents to receive an admission decision.
For Greenville University, it is suggested that an applicant submits the following documents:
Essay: Sometimes known as the personal statement, the essay submitted by an applicant offers them a unique way to showcase their achievements and personality. Also, applicants are advised to include personal experiences as well as anecdotes.
Transcripts: Submitting the necessary high-school and university transcripts is an important part of the evaluation process. An applicant can use Parchment (or similar platforms) to submit the same.
Official Test Scores: By submitting SAT or ACT scores, a candidate can make a stronger claim for securing a seat at Greenville University. Notably, it is not a mandatory requirement and not all students submit their scores. The university may request additional documents or information from the applicants once the reviewing process is over. Step 3: Confirm Your Attendance The third step includes confirming their attendance to GU by the candidates. The candidates will be required to complete their Financial Check-In process and select their housing, too. This step essentially involves reviewing and verifying the summary of Accounts and Financial Aid (scholarships, fees, and tuition costs), choosing a lodging option, selecting a payment plan, and making the first payment, too. Apart from that, candidates are also required to complete the Math and English assessments, before proceeding to register for classes. Step 4 includes registration for classes The candidates have to register for courses once all the processes mentioned above are completed.
